Definitions and Conditions

Specification (spec): represents warranted performance of a calibrated instrument that has been stored for a minimum of 2 hours within the operating temperature range of 0 to 50°C, unless otherwise stated, and after a 1 hour warm–up period.

The specifications include measurement uncertainty. Data represented in this document are specifications unless otherwise noted.

Typical (typ): describes additional product performance information that is not covered by the product warranty. It is performance beyond specifications that 80% of the units exhibit with a 95% confidence level at room temperature (approximately 25°C). Typical performance does not include measurement uncertainty.

Nominal (nom): describes the expected mean or average performance, or an attribute whose performance is by design, such as the 50 Ω connector. This data is not warranted and is measured at room temperature (approximately 25°C).

Measured (meas): describes an attribute measured during the design phase for purposes of communicating expected performance, such as amplitude drift vs. time. This data is not warranted and is measured at room temperature (approximately 25°C).

All of the above apply when using the instrument in its default settings unless otherwise stated.

This data sheet provides a summary of the key performance parameters for UXG vector adapters. All options referenced in this data sheet are described in the UXG vector adapter configuration guide (5992–2332EN).

This is a combined data sheet for the N5194A UXG Vector Adapter and the N5192A 2 UXG Vector Adapter, Modified version. Unless otherwise stated, all specifications, typical, nominal and measured values described in this data sheet will be the same for the N5194A and N5192A and apply:

  • When the N5194A UXG vector adapter is used together with the N5193A UXG agile signal generator with options EP1 enhanced phase noise, FR1 fine frequency resolution, SS2/SS4 switching speed, and CC1 LVDS I/O interface.

Note:

  • The minimum options required for proper operation are SS2/SS4 switching speed and the CC1 LVDS I/O interface.
  • The N5194A UXG agile vector adapter 40 GHz model (option 540) only requires a 20 GHz N5193A UXG agile signal generator to operate over its full 40 GHz frequency range.
  • When the N5192A UXG vector adapter is used together with the N5191A UXG agile signal generator with options FR1 fine frequency resolutions, SS3 switching speed and CC1 LVDS I/O interface.

Note: The minimum options required for proper operation are SS3 switching speed and the CC1 LVDS I/O interface.

The N5193A and N5191A provide the 6 GHz reference and LO signals necessary for operating the N5194A and N5192A respectively.

Synchronization

Multiple UXG agile vector adapters can be synchronized together with one UXG agile signal generator to have coherent outputs. This is useful for simulating angle–of–arrival (AoA) and phased array antenna wavefronts.

One of the UXG vector adapter units must be configured as the LO controller and it is typically connected to the N5193A via a 100 pin LVDS cable.
